Python 3 có thể sử dụng thư viện Python 2 không?
Chuyển đến nội dung chính
Show
Có liên quan Dữ liệu văn bản trong Python Cheat SheetChào mừng bạn đến với bảng gian lận của chúng tôi để làm việc với dữ liệu văn bản trong Python. Chúng tôi đã biên soạn một danh sách các hàm và gói hữu ích nhất để dọn dẹp, xử lý và phân tích dữ liệu văn bản trong Python, cùng với các ví dụ và giải thích rõ ràng, vì vậy bạn sẽ có mọi thứ cần biết về cách làm việc với dữ liệu văn bản trong Python.Hướng dẫn về tập hợp và lý thuyết tập hợp trong PythonTìm hiểu về bộ Python. chúng là gì, cách tạo chúng, khi nào sử dụng chúng, các chức năng tích hợp và mối quan hệ của chúng với các hoạt động lý thuyết thiết lậpHướng dẫn về gấu trúc. Khung dữ liệu trong PythonKhám phá phân tích dữ liệu với Python. Pandas DataFrames giúp thao tác dữ liệu của bạn dễ dàng, từ việc chọn hoặc thay thế các cột và chỉ mục để định hình lại dữ liệu của bạnXem ThêmXem ThêmCó hai phiên bản chính của Python, Python 2 và Python 3. Python 3 là phiên bản duy nhất được hỗ trợ kể từ tháng 1 năm 2020 nhưng hai phiên bản này đã cùng tồn tại trong khoảng một thập kỷ chuyển đổi từ Python 2 sang Python 3. Quá trình chuyển đổi đã đến và kết thúc khi hầu hết các thư viện phần mềm ngừng hỗ trợ Python 2 1. 3. 1. Một bản tóm tắt rất ngắn¶
Ghi chú bài giảng SciPy đã ngừng hỗ trợ Python 2 vào năm 2020. Bản phát hành 2020. 1 gần như hoàn toàn tương thích với Python 2, vì vậy bạn có thể sử dụng nó làm tài liệu tham khảo nếu cần. Biết rằng việc cài đặt các gói phù hợp có thể sẽ khó khăn 1. 3. 2. Thay đổi đột phá giữa Python 2 và Python 3¶Python 3 khác với Python 2 ở một số điểm. Chúng tôi liệt kê những cái phù hợp nhất cho người dùng khoa học bên dưới 1. 3. 2. 1. Chức năng in¶Thay đổi dễ thấy nhất là >>> print('hello, world') hello, world2 không còn là “câu lệnh” nữa mà là một hàm Trong khi đó trong Python 2 bạn có thể viết >>> print 'hello, world' hello, world trong Python 3 bạn phải viết >>> print('hello, world') hello, world Bằng cách biến >>> print('hello, world') hello, world0 thành một hàm, người ta có thể truyền các đối số như một mã định danh tệp nơi đầu ra sẽ được gửi 1. 3. 2. 2. Phân công¶Trong Python 2, phép chia hai số nguyên với một ký tự gạch chéo dẫn đến phép chia số nguyên dựa trên sàn >>> 1/2 0 Trong Python 3, hành vi mặc định là sử dụng phép chia giá trị thực >>> 1/2 0.5 Phép chia số nguyên được đưa ra bởi toán tử dấu gạch chéo kép >>> 1//2 0 1. 3. 3. Một số tính năng mới trong Python 3¶Thay đổi >>> print('hello, world') hello, world2 thành một hàm và thay đổi kết quả của toán tử chia chỉ là hai trong số những động lực cho Python 3. Sau đây là danh sách không đầy đủ các thay đổi (còn nhiều thay đổi khác)
|